Santana Abraxas RIAA 5x Platinum Award Billy GibbonsRIAA 5x Multi Platinum Award for Santana's Abraxas album. Released in Sept. 1970 after the group's performance at Woodstock, the album featured classic hits "Black Magic Woman" and "Oye Como Va" and introduced leader Carlos Santana's distinctive guitar style to the world.
